Scarcity vs. Ubiquity: The Rise And Fall Of Synthpop [part 1]
It was back in the late 70s when I began to notice a change in the perception of synthesizers among musicians in the Post-Punk era. In 1977, Punk Year Zero, synthesizers were viewed with much suspicion as being the tools … Continue reading
